Museum Store

The Museum Store—designed by Marlon Blackwell—is located across the courtyard from the Museum's main lobby. The Store offers educational and art-centric toys and games, a wide selection of books, gifts, jewelry, apparel inspired by the Museum's permanent collection, and prints of many of the most popular works. Original works by the finest artists and artisans in the region are also available for purchase, along with classic home décor and glassware by notable American designers.

Library

The Crystal Bridges Library offers a large collection of art reference materials that are available to scholars, students, educators, and community members who wish to learn more about American art and cultural heritage. An emphasis is given to resources that reflect the Museum's permanent collection. The Library will be open to the public during all Museum public hours, and will feature changing exhibitions of books and other materials related to current Museum exhibitions.
